Output 56dc3d6144388700cc3e4a9f67eefd3d2eddfc5933c299b9d6fdb5a486c5e399:1

value
997829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622ec6afa6b50a16692a2c10475117066df3a4db OP_EQUAL
address
3AeABQRuW5vHDwtaBBKZ4RvS4Aw12E1CqD
transaction
56dc3d6144388700cc3e4a9f67eefd3d2eddfc5933c299b9d6fdb5a486c5e399
spent
true